Espag handles
Espag handles are available for upvc door handle repair windows as well as aluminium windows and window frames. The spindle is protruding from the back of the handle. This spindle fits inside a gearbox in the window, which is then able to operate the perimeter locks around the opening window. These can be in the form of shootbolts, roller cams, claws or deadbolts.
Handles are available in various styles and finishes that complement the windows. They can be straight/universal handles or cranked left or right hand handles. In addition, they can be key locking or non-locking (to meet Secure By Design requirements).
